Details
A vulnerability was found in Qualcomm Snapdragon Auto, Snapdragon Compute, Snapdragon Connectivity, Snapdragon Consumer IOT, Snapdragon Industrial IOT, Snapdragon Mobile, Snapdragon Voice & Music, Snapdragon Wearables and Snapdragon Wired Infrastructure and Networking (Chip Software). It has been declared as critical. This vulnerability affects an unknown code of the component MHI Driver. The manipulation of the argument input with an unknown input leads to a buffer overflow vulnerability. The CWE definition for the vulnerability is CWE-120. The product copies an input buffer to an output buffer without verifying that the size of the input buffer is less than the size of the output buffer, leading to a buffer overflow. As an impact it is known to affect confidentiality, integrity, and availability.
The weakness was published 11/02/2020. The advisory is shared for download at qualcomm.com. This vulnerability was named CVE-2020-11162. The exploitation appears to be easy. There are known technical details, but no exploit is available.
Applying a patch is able to eliminate this problem.
